Has there ever been a more difficult week in which to set line-ups for fantasy football? The sheer number of players entering the weekend with a “questionable” injury designation coupled with the threat of game postponements challenged roster depth or triggered a flurry of transactions Sunday morning. Some fantasy gamers and writers assign blame to the uncertainty and question the skill involved in assembling a competitive line-up under such conditions. Your writer feels that gamers who understand the depth of options on the waiver wire and the back end of other teams’ rosters earns an advantage over the competition. The “next man up” came through for huge stat lines in several spots around the league in Week 5. This column aims to assist gamers in pursuit of additions with lasting value. In this season of uncertainty, burning through FAAB to chase points is a cardinal sin.
